In the rapidly growing world of cryptocurrency, exchange aggregator platforms have emerged as a powerful tool for traders and investors. Cryptocurrency exchange aggregator development refers to the process of creating platforms that integrate multiple cryptocurrency exchanges into a single interface, allowing users to access various markets, trade pairs, and liquidity sources all in one place. This article provides an in-depth look at cryptocurrency exchange aggregator development, exploring its significance, features, benefits, and the development process.
Understanding Cryptocurrency Exchange Aggregators
Cryptocurrency exchange aggregators are platforms designed to connect and aggregate data from several cryptocurrency exchanges. By collecting real-time price feeds, order book data, and liquidity information from different exchanges, these platforms present users with the best available prices for their trading pairs across multiple platforms.
Instead of manually checking different exchanges for favorable prices and liquidity, a cryptocurrency exchange aggregator enables users to view all of this information in one interface. This process simplifies trading and enhances the overall user experience.
The Significance of Cryptocurrency Exchange Aggregators
In the world of digital assets, exchange aggregators are becoming increasingly important due to the following reasons:
- Price Optimization: Cryptocurrencies can have significantly different prices on various exchanges. Exchange aggregators allow users to take advantage of price disparities by showing the best price for a particular asset across multiple exchanges.
- Enhanced Liquidity: These platforms aggregate liquidity from multiple exchanges, ensuring that users have access to larger markets and improved trading volumes, which can lead to better execution of orders.
- Time Efficiency: Rather than manually navigating through different platforms, cryptocurrency exchange aggregators allow users to trade quickly without losing valuable time. This is crucial for traders looking to make fast and informed decisions.
- Reduced Slippage: By connecting to several exchanges, users are less likely to encounter slippage (the difference between the expected price of a trade and the actual execution price) since the aggregator can identify the best available price at any given moment.
Key Features of Cryptocurrency Exchange Aggregators
When developing a cryptocurrency exchange aggregator, several key features should be considered to ensure the platform is effective, user-friendly, and secure.
- Multi-Exchange Integration: The core function of an aggregator is to connect to multiple cryptocurrency exchanges. This feature enables the platform to provide users with a wide range of options for trading, price comparison, and liquidity.
- Real-Time Data: Real-time data synchronization is crucial for effective trading. Cryptocurrency exchange aggregators should provide accurate and up-to-date price feeds, order books, and trade data to ensure users are making informed decisions based on the latest market conditions.
- Trading Pairs and Pairs Management: An effective exchange aggregator platform should support a wide array of trading pairs. It should allow users to select specific pairs, check their market data, and execute trades without navigating between multiple exchanges.
- Customizable Alerts and Notifications: Many users rely on price alerts to keep track of potential trading opportunities. Implementing features like price alerts, notifications for favorable trades, or market conditions can enhance user experience.
- Security Features: Security is paramount in cryptocurrency trading. The aggregator platform must include robust security features such as two-factor authentication (2FA), encryption, and secure API integrations to ensure the safety of user funds and data.
- User Interface (UI): A clean, intuitive, and easy-to-navigate user interface is essential for both novice and advanced traders. A good UI helps users to access important data quickly and efficiently, increasing the platform’s overall usability.
- Transaction History and Reporting: Providing users with transaction history and analytical reporting tools is a valuable feature. This helps users track their trades, assess their performance, and calculate profits or losses over time.
Benefits of Cryptocurrency Exchange Aggregator Development
The development of a cryptocurrency exchange aggregator platform offers numerous advantages for both users and developers.
- Increased Accessibility: By aggregating exchanges into one platform, users gain easier access to a wide range of markets without the need to sign up and log in to multiple exchanges. This improves accessibility and convenience for traders worldwide.
- Reduced Costs: Cryptocurrency exchange aggregators help users find the best prices across multiple exchanges. This can potentially lower transaction fees and reduce the cost of trading for users.
- Global Trading: Aggregators offer the ability to access global markets, giving users more options for trading and greater exposure to international assets.
- Better Market Insights: With real-time data aggregated from multiple exchanges, users can gain a comprehensive view of market trends and price fluctuations, which can inform more strategic decision-making.
- Liquidity Sourcing: Traders who use a cryptocurrency exchange aggregator can execute larger orders with less slippage because the platform pulls liquidity from several exchanges, making it easier to fulfill orders even for large trades.
- Simplified Workflow: Cryptocurrency exchange aggregators streamline the trading process by consolidating multiple steps into one platform. Users no longer need to track individual exchanges or manually compare prices.
Cryptocurrency Exchange Aggregator Development Process
The development of a cryptocurrency exchange aggregator involves several steps, from initial planning to deployment. Here is an overview of the development process:
- Requirement Gathering and Market Research: The first step is to understand the target audience and market. Developers should conduct thorough market research to identify the most popular exchanges, their APIs, and potential pain points for users.
- Platform Design and Architecture: Based on the research, the platform’s architecture should be designed to handle multiple exchange integrations efficiently. Developers should also design a user-friendly interface and decide on key features.
- API Integration: The platform must integrate APIs from various cryptocurrency exchanges. These APIs provide access to price feeds, order book data, and transaction details. Developers should ensure smooth API connectivity and data synchronization.
- Security Integration: Security measures like encryption, two-factor authentication, and anti-fraud mechanisms should be incorporated to protect user data and transactions. Strong security protocols are essential to ensure the safety of funds and personal information.
- Testing: Thorough testing is necessary to identify and resolve any bugs or issues before launching the platform. This step should include functional testing, performance testing, and security testing.
- Launch and Continuous Improvement: After testing and final adjustments, the platform can be launched. Continuous monitoring, updates, and improvements are required to keep up with new exchange developments and evolving security threats.
Conclusion
Cryptocurrency exchange aggregator development plays a crucial role in providing traders with the tools and functionalities needed to navigate the complex world of digital assets. By offering price optimization, enhanced liquidity, and streamlined trading processes, these platforms significantly improve the overall user experience. The growing demand for cryptocurrency exchange aggregators highlights their importance, and with proper development, they offer substantial opportunities for developers and users alike. The future of cryptocurrency trading looks promising, and exchange aggregator platforms will remain at the forefront of this digital revolution.